Agra: Amid cries of "fake encounter " by families of Mustakim and Naushad, the two men who were gunned down by the Aligarh police on Thursday morning in front of a group of media persons, their bodies were quietly buried late in the night.Naushad’s sister Heena, who was married to Mustakim last year, was present at the Aligarh burial ground when her brother and husband were laid to rest. “When a person dies, someone from his family performs the last rites with proper rituals. However, we were made to stand in a corner and witness the proceedings like mute spectators,” Heena said, claiming that she and her mother-in-law Shabana were brought to the site minutes before the burial.Abdul Wahid from Atrauli city, where the families of Mustakim and Naushad are based, was called by police to perform the last rites of the two alleged criminals wanted by the police for six murders.When TOI asked Wahid to describe his relation with the deceased men, he said, “I knew Mustakim, but I don’t know the other man.” Asked if Islamic rituals were duly followed by police, he said, “I don’t think all the rituals were followed. I don’t want to say anything that lands me in trouble.” Aligarh police, however, denied these allegations. “The last rites were performed as per Islamic traditions,” Aligarh SP (city) Atul Srivastava said.“After killing my husband and brother, they have now taken my ailing uncle Nafees and my brother-in-law Salman into custody. We are left with no male member in our family,” Heena said.Nizzamuddin, who is the grieving family’s next door neighbour in Atrauli’s Bhainsapara locality, said that Mustakim and Naushad had been staying there for the past one year and had never indulged in any kind of criminal activity.Meanwhile, BJP unit in Aligarh honoured SSP Ajay Kumar Sahini for solving the series of murders in such a short span of time.
